预览加载中,请您耐心等待几秒...
1/3
2/3
3/3

在线预览结束,喜欢就下载吧,查找使用更方便

如果您无法下载资料,请参考说明:

1、部分资料下载需要金币,请确保您的账户上有足够的金币

2、已购买过的文档,再次下载不重复扣费

3、资料包下载后请先用软件解压,在使用对应软件打开

基于UML的仓储管理系统的设计与实现的开题报告 一、项目背景 随着物流业的发展,仓储管理系统在物流管理中越来越重要。它可以实现对仓储物品的入库、出库、盘点管理等功能,提高仓储物品的可视化管理,提高工作效率和管理水平。 在本项目中,我们将基于UML设计模式,设计一个仓储管理系统。通过该系统实现对仓库内物品的入库、出库、库存管理以及物品分类、物流信息等多方面的管理与操作。本项目希望通过使用设计模式,提高系统的可拓展性、可重用性、可维护性等方面的质量。 二、项目研究目标 -设计一个基于UML的仓储管理系统,实现对物品的入库、出库、库存管理等功能; -采用设计模式,提高系统的可拓展性、可重用性、可维护性等方面的质量; -实现物品的分类、物流信息查看等功能; -部署该系统,实现对物流管理的自动化,提升物流效率、减少管理成本。 三、项目研究内容 本项目主要研究内容包括: 1.前期调研 -对仓储管理系统的现状及发展趋势进行调研; -学习UML设计模式,选取适合的模式来设计系统; 2.系统设计 -使用UML设计模式,完成仓储管理系统的类图、时序图、活动图等设计工作; -确定系统架构,选取适当的技术和工具来实现系统开发; 3.系统开发 -使用Java语言开发仓储管理系统; -搭建数据库系统,实现数据存储和管理; 4.系统测试 -对系统进行功能测试、性能测试、安全测试等,保证系统的完整性; -对用户友好性、易用性等方面进行测试,保证用户体验; 5.系统部署 -部署系统到服务器,实现对物流管理的自动化。 四、预期效果 通过本项目的设计与实现,能够达到以下预期效果: -设计出一个UML设计模式下的仓储管理系统,实现对物品的入库、出库、库存管理等多方面的管理与操作; -采用设计模式,提高系统的可拓展性、可重用性、可维护性等方面的质量; -实现物品的分类、物流信息查看等功能; -部署该系统,实现对物流管理的自动化,提升物流效率、减少管理成本。 五、进度安排 -第一周:前期调研; -第二周:进行UML类图、活动图、时序图设计; -第三周:数据库设计,开发系统核心模块; -第四周:开发系统前端界面,完成系统测试; -第五周:部署系统到服务器,完成系统使用手册撰写。 六、参考文献 1.邵成荣.UML建模精髓[M].电子工业出版社,2004. 2.JeffHanson.JavaDesignPatterns:AHands-OnExperiencewithReal-WorldExamples,PacktPublishing,2018. 3.StevenHolzner.SQL:ABeginner'sGuide,McGraw-HillEducation,2018.